Abstract

Objective:To develop an emulsion solvent evaporation technique for the preparation of nanoparticles.Methods:The effects of different formulation and technics factors on the particle size,drug loading,and drug encapsulation efficiency were evaluated by single factor design and orthogonal design.Results:The nanoparticles prepared by emulsion solvent evaporation technique were round and uniform in size.The drug encapsulation efficiency of most preparations were more than 50%,and their particle size could be controlled.Conclusions:An emulsion solvent evaporation technique was optimized to manufacture nanoparticles meeting different requirement.
